Scientists and artists often use a 3D-printed skull they gleaned from either fragments of ancient humans or if they're lucky an entire skull. They then take every detail into consideration; radiocarbon dating, dental plaque, and DNA analysis to determine the color of the subject's eyes, skin, and hair.

Start From $1,210 $1,089 WebThroughout Egypt, the family remains the most important link in the social chain. In rural areas, particularly among the Saʿīdī of Upper Egypt and the Bedouin of the deserts, tribal identity is still strong, and great stock is put into blood relationships.

The Muhammad Ali dynasty ruled Egypt without interruption from Muhammad Ali's seizure of power in 1805 until the proclamation of the Republic in 1953. Eleven individuals (all of them men) ruled Egypt during the dynasty's 148-year lifespan.
